Hakeem hails permission for 8th Muharram procession in Srinagar, Urges Govt to allow Ashura procession on 10th Muharam

PDF Chief Also Appeals LG to release all detained religious clerics also

K H News Service by K H News Service
July 28, 2023
in Politics & Governance
A A
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terWhatsappTelegramEmail

Srinagar: Hailing Lt Governor Manoj Sinha on his decision to allow 8th Muharram procession on traditional routes of srinagar from Guru bazar to Dalgate , after about three decades , Chairman Peoples Democratic Front and former Minister Hakeem Muhammad Yaseen has urged the government to lift restrictions on Ashura procession on 10 th Muharam also to respect religious sentiments of the people of Jammu and kashmir . He said these procesions were the reverred and most pious religious obligation for the whole muslim community ummah .
According to a statement issued from party headquarters here, Hakeem Yaseen while hailing decision to allow 8th Muharam procession on traditional routes of Srinagar from Gurubazar ,Budshah Chowk , M A Road and Dalgate , urged the government to,likewise, take the shia community ,leaders of other religious bodies and law and order agencies into confidence so that Ashura procession on 10th Muharram is made possible. He said Muharam processions were most sacred and reverred religious obligations in honour of
Hazrat Imam Hussain (AS), the grandson of Prophet Muhammad (SAW), and his companions , who offered supreme sacrifices of thier lives for upholding the values of righteousness and truth in the deserts of Karbala. “Muharram imbibes the spirit to follow the footsteps of Hazrat Imam Hussain (AS) for the cause of justice and humanity ,,“ PDF leader observed.
Hakeem Yaseen has appealed LG Manoj Sinha to release all the detained religious clerics also to build an atmospher of mutual trust and religious freedom in Jammu and Kashmir.
